## Configuration

The Pindrift thumbnail queue reads all settings from the environment at boot. Relevant variables:

- `THUMB_CONCURRENCY` — worker count, default 4
- `THUMB_MAX_BYTES` — rejects source images above this size
- `THUMB_FORMATS` — allowed output formats

No settings are reloaded at runtime; changes require a restart. Workers authenticate to the object store before pulling jobs, and that credential is defined on the next line of the env file.

env line for bahip-hahif: RELAY_SECRET8=ee0d4f48

**Handover: Date Localization (Quillmere)**

Handing off the date-format localization work to on-call. The Quillmere formatter now reads locale packs from the Tidewatch config service; fallbacks to ISO are intentional, so don't "fix" them. Remaining work: Balto calendar edge cases and the RTL rendering bug. If the config service locks you out during an incident, recover access with the passphrase that follows this note.

strongbox words: rusael-wenmir-quenir-ralvan-novix-holath-belax

**Account recovery — config hot-reload.** Tarnbeck services reload config on SIGHUP; no restart needed. After resetting a locked account, push the updated auth config and send the reload signal. Verify the change took effect via the status endpoint. If the recovery vault itself is sealed, unseal it with the passphrase shown immediately below this step.

recovery phrase for fahof-fawip: casael-fenael-wenix

Ticket: Missed pick-up — Lanthorn Studios office move

Hey, the van never showed this morning for the Lanthorn Studios move — twelve crates and the filing cabinets are still sitting in the old lobby at Wrenfield Court. Building management wants them gone by end of day, so we need a driver rebooked ASAP. Crates are labelled and stacked by the lift. Once the new driver is assigned, pass along the confidential hand-over instruction that's been added just below.

handover note for yagep-tagef: the fenok sorwyn courier leaves the fraok sileth sorax ledger at gate 2873 under passcode 476683